How To Fix HRPIQGRADING142 - First select one or more appraisals


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: HRPIQGRADING - Grading Messages

  • Message number: 142

  • Message text: First select one or more appraisals

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message HRPIQGRADING142 - First select one or more appraisals ?

    The SAP error message HRPIQGRADING142 typically occurs in the context of the SAP Human Capital Management (HCM) module, specifically when dealing with appraisals or performance evaluations. The message indicates that the user needs to select one or more appraisals before proceeding with the grading or evaluation process.

    Cause:

    The error arises when the user attempts to perform an action related to appraisals (such as grading or processing) without having selected any appraisal records. This could happen due to:

    1. No Appraisals Selected: The user has not selected any appraisal entries in the interface.
    2. Filter Settings: The filters applied may not be displaying any available appraisals.
    3. User Permissions: The user may not have the necessary permissions to view or select appraisals.

    Solution:

    To resolve the error, follow these steps:

    1. Select Appraisals: Ensure that you select one or more appraisal records from the list. Look for checkboxes or selection options next to the appraisal entries.

    2. Check Filters: Review any filters or search criteria you have applied. Adjust them to ensure that relevant appraisals are displayed.

    3. User Permissions: If you believe you should have access to certain appraisals but cannot see them, check with your SAP administrator to ensure you have the necessary permissions.

    4. Refresh the Screen: Sometimes, refreshing the screen or reloading the application can help in displaying the correct data.

    5. Consult Documentation: If the issue persists, refer to SAP documentation or help resources for further guidance on the specific transaction or process you are working with.
